How much do full stack devops eng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for full stack devops engineer in California is $133,006.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$109,500.00 and $155,900.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Do full-stack engineers do DevOps?

Full Stack DevOps Engineers combine skills in software development and IT operations, often handling tasks such as continuous integration, deployment, and infrastructure management. While their primary focus is on full-stack development, many also perform DevOps practices to streamline software delivery and improve system reliability.

Is AI replacing DevOps?

AI is increasingly being integrated into DevOps practices to automate tasks such as testing, deployment, and monitoring, enhancing efficiency and reducing manual effort. However, DevOps engineers are still essential for designing, managing, and optimizing these AI-driven tools and processes, making AI a complement rather than a replacement for the role.

.NET Full Stack Developer (AWS Serverless) – 100% Onsite

Location: San Diego, CA (Onsite)
Job Type: Contract / Full-Time

< data-start="137" data-end="153">Job Summary

We are seeking an experienced .NET Full Stack Developer to design, develop, and support modern cloud-native applications using .NET, AWS Serverless technologies, Blazor, and PostgreSQL. The ideal candidate will have strong experience building scalable backend services, developing responsive front-end applications, and working within AWS cloud environments.

< data-start="522" data-end="543">Responsibilities

Backend Development

  • Design and develop RESTful APIs using .NET (C#) and AWS Serverless technologies.
  • Build and maintain AWS Lambda functions and API Gateway integrations.
  • Develop scalable microservices and cloud-native applications.
  • Work with PostgreSQL databases, including schema design, query optimization, and performance tuning.
  • Implement secure authentication and authorization solutions.

Frontend Development

  • Develop modern web applications using Blazor WebAssembly.
  • Build reusable UI components and responsive user interfaces.
  • Integrate front-end applications with backend APIs.
  • Collaborate with UX/UI teams to deliver high-quality user experiences.

Cloud & DevOps

  • Deploy and manage applications within AWS environments.
  • Utilize AWS services such as Lambda, API Gateway, S3, CloudFront, and CloudWatch.
  • Support CI/CD pipelines using Azure DevOps and GitHub.
  • Participate in code reviews, testing, and deployment activities.

Security & Monitoring

  • Implement OAuth2/OIDC authentication mechanisms.
  • Work with Amazon Cognito and Azure Entra ID integrations.
  • Monitor application performance and troubleshoot production issues.
  • Follow security best practices and cloud governance standards.
< data-start="1790" data-end="1818">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or''s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
  • 7+ years of experience in .NET development using C#.
  • 5+ years of experience with AWS cloud technologies.
  • Strong experience with AWS Lambda, API Gateway, and S3.
  • Experience developing applications using Blazor WebAssembly.
  • Strong knowledge of REST API development and integration.
  • Experience with PostgreSQL databases.
  • Experience with Git and CI/CD pipelines.
  • Strong understanding of software development lifecycle (SDLC).
